Web5 mei 2024 · Ziggurats were built in Mesopotamia, while pyramids were built in ancient Egypt. Ziggurats were tall, stepped towers that had a flat top. They were constructed out of mud bricks and typically had a shrine or temple at the top. Pyramids, on the other hand, were large, triangular structures that were built as tombs for Pharaohs and their consorts. Web29 mei 2024 · The ziggurat is the most distinctive architectural invention of the Ancient Near East. … The core of the ziggurat is made of mud brick covered with baked bricks laid with bitumen, a naturally occurring tar.Each of the baked bricks measured about 11.5 x 11.5 x 2.75 inches and weighed as much as 33 pounds.

Web16 feb. 2024 · The oldest known Ziggurat is The Sialk Ziggurat outside Kashan, Iran, dating back to 3000BC, which makes it 5000 years old. That´s more than 400 years older than the oldest Pyramid in Egypt, the Pyramid of Djoser. The best-preserved Ziggurats is the Chogha Zanbil in southwest Iran and the Great Ziggurat of Ur in South East Iraq.
